Output c86af512ad5f24a42890ce5a58160864f80d6fd08fdb7c5de156634301ab8601:3

value
15648058
script pubkey
OP_0 OP_PUSHBYTES_32 d1e9153edfb80c2659fab206ab24e383fe79fba504d1a122b36e4c1c922bddae
address
bc1q685320klhqxzvk06kgr2kf8rs0l8n7a9qng6zg4ndexpey3tmkhqw5g6vx
transaction
c86af512ad5f24a42890ce5a58160864f80d6fd08fdb7c5de156634301ab8601
spent
true